This commit is contained in:
		
							
								
								
									
										61
									
								
								trunk/dist/game/data/xsd/fishes.xsd
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						
									
										61
									
								
								trunk/dist/game/data/xsd/fishes.xsd
									
									
									
									
										vendored
									
									
										Normal file
									
								
							| @@ -0,0 +1,61 @@ | ||||
| <?xml version="1.0" encoding="UTF-8"?> | ||||
| <x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ema"> | ||||
| 	<xs:element name="list"> | ||||
| 		<xs:complexType> | ||||
| 			<xs:sequence maxOccurs="1" minOccurs="1"> | ||||
| 				<xs:element name="fish" maxOccurs="278" minOccurs="1"> | ||||
| 					<xs:complexType> | ||||
| 						<xs:attribute name="cheatingProb"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="combatDuration" type="xs:positiveInteger" use="required" /> | ||||
| 						<xs:attribute name="fishBiteRate"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="fishGrade" use="required"> | ||||
| 							<xs:simpleType> | ||||
| 								<xs:restriction base="xs:token"> | ||||
| 									<xs:enumeration value="fish_easy" /> | ||||
| 									<xs:enumeration value="fish_hard" /> | ||||
| 									<xs:enumeration value="fish_normal" /> | ||||
| 								</xs:restriction> | ||||
| 							</xs:simpleType> | ||||
| 						</xs:attribute> | ||||
| 						<xs:attribute name="fishGroup" use="required"> | ||||
| 							<xs:simpleType> | ||||
| 								<xs:restriction base="xs:token"> | ||||
| 									<xs:enumeration value="easy_swift" /> | ||||
| 									<xs:enumeration value="easy_ugly" /> | ||||
| 									<xs:enumeration value="easy_wide" /> | ||||
| 									<xs:enumeration value="fish_box" /> | ||||
| 									<xs:enumeration value="hard_swift" /> | ||||
| 									<xs:enumeration value="hard_ugly" /> | ||||
| 									<xs:enumeration value="hard_wide" /> | ||||
| 									<xs:enumeration value="hs_fish" /> | ||||
| 									<xs:enumeration value="swift" /> | ||||
| 									<xs:enumeration value="ugly" /> | ||||
| 									<xs:enumeration value="wide" /> | ||||
| 								</xs:restriction> | ||||
| 							</xs:simpleType> | ||||
| 						</xs:attribute> | ||||
| 						<xs:attribute name="fishGuts"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="fishHp" type="xs:positiveInteger" use="required" /> | ||||
| 						<xs:attribute name="fishId" use="required"> | ||||
| 							<xs:simpleType> | ||||
| 								<xs:restriction base="xs:positiveInteger"> | ||||
| 									<xs:minInclusive value="1" /> | ||||
| 									<xs:maxInclusive value="278" /> | ||||
| 								</xs:restriction> | ||||
| 							</xs:simpleType> | ||||
| 						</xs:attribute> | ||||
| 						<xs:attribute name="fishLengthRate"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="fishLevel" type="xs:positiveInteger" use="required" /> | ||||
| 						<xs:attribute name="fishMaxLength" type="xs:nonNegativeInteger" use="required" /> | ||||
| 						<xs:attribute name="gutsCheckProbability"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="gutsCheckTime" type="xs:positiveInteger" use="required" /> | ||||
| 						<xs:attribute name="hpRegen" type="xs:decimal" use="required" /> | ||||
| 						<xs:attribute name="itemId" type="xs:positiveInteger" use="required" /> | ||||
| 						<xs:attribute name="itemName" type="xs:normalizedString" use="required" /> | ||||
| 						<xs:attribute name="startCombatTime" type="xs:positiveInteger" use="required" /> | ||||
| 					</xs:complexType> | ||||
| 				</xs:element> | ||||
| 			</xs:sequence> | ||||
| 		</xs:complexType> | ||||
| 	</xs:element> | ||||
| </xs:schema> | ||||
		Reference in New Issue
	
	Block a user
	 mobius
					mobius